On ResourceWarning, log traceback where the object was allocated
Issue #26567: * Add a new function PyErr_ResourceWarning() function to pass the destroyed object * Add a source attribute to warnings.WarningMessage * Add warnings._showwarnmsg() which uses tracemalloc to get the traceback where source object was allocated.
